site stats

Seata tc tm rm

Web3 Apr 2024 · 在 Seata 中主要有以下三种角色,其中 TM 和 RM 是作为 Seata 的客户端与业务系统集成在一起,TC 作为 Seata 的服务端独立部署: 事务协调器(TC):维护全局事务的 … Web23 Nov 2024 · Seata角色术语 TC - 事务协调者 维护全局和分支事务的状态,驱动全局事务提交或回滚,即Seata服务端。 TM - 事务管理器 定义全局事务的范围:开始全局事务、提交或回滚全局事务,在事务发起的客户端。 RM - 资源管理器 管理分支事务处理的资源,与TC交谈以注册分支事务和报告分支事务的状态,并驱动分支事务提交或回滚,在分支事务执行的 …

Seata分布式事务TA模式源码解读 - 掘金 - 稀土掘金

Web8 Apr 2024 · Seata 是一款开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。Seata 将为用户提供了 AT、TCC、SAGA 和 XA 事务模式,为用户打造一站式的分布式解决方案。Seata事务管理中有三个重要的角色:TC (Transaction Coordinator) - 事务协调者:维护全局和分支事务的状态,协调全局事务提交 ... WebSpringcloud Alibaba Seata (1), ... ينطبق TM على TC لفتح شؤون عالمية ، فإن المعاملة العالمية تخلق إنجازًا وإنشاء XID فريد عالمي ... شؤون فرع مسجلة RM إلى TC ودمجها في اختصاص XID المقابل للشؤون العالمية ... pdf2word free converter https://pcbuyingadvice.com

Seata的TCC模式问题分析(待续)_百度文库

Web9 Sep 2024 · 2、seata术语 TC (Transaction Coordinator) - 事务协调者. 维护全局和分支事务的状态,驱动全局事务提交或回滚。 TM (Transaction Manager) - 事务管理器. 定义全局事务的范围:开始全局事务、提交或回滚全局事务。 RM (Resource Manager) - 资源管理器 WebSeata 中有三大模块,分别是 TM、RM 和 TC。 其中 TM 和 RM 是作为 Seata 的客户端与业务系统集成在一起,TC 作为 Seata 的服务端独立部署。 TC 通知所有 RM 提交/回滚 资源,事务二阶段结束。 Seata 会有 4 种分布式事务解决方案,分… Web1、Seata介绍 Seata是一款开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。 ... TM - 事务管理器: RM (Resource Manager) - 资源管理器: RM - 资源管理器: 管理分支事务处理的资源,与TC交谈以注册分支事务和报告分支事务的状态,并驱动分支 ... scucisd school schedule

springboot 事务嵌套问题_Spring Boot 集成 Seata 解决分布式事务 …

Category:ESA - Telemetry & Telecommand - European Space Agency

Tags:Seata tc tm rm

Seata tc tm rm

分布式事务(Seata) 四大模式详解 - 掘金 - 稀土掘金

Web如上图是 tm rm 和 tc 之间的交互图,我们可以看出,rm 和 tm 之前是不会进行直接交互的,其都是通过 tc 来协调,而 seata 的 tc 是一个独立的服务,可以采用分布式部署,同时保证了高可用和高性能,这也是为什么需要多出 tc 来进行协调的原因,因为 rm 和 tm 都是在应用程序中的,没法保证高可能。 Web3 Apr 2024 · Seata 高性能 RPC 通信的实现- 巧用 reactor 模式 一、Reactor 模式. reactor 模式是一种事件驱动的应用层 I/O 处理模式,基于分而治之和事件驱动的思想,致力于构建一个高性能的可伸缩的 I/O 处理模式。 维基百科对 Reactor pattern 的解释: The reactor design pattern is an event handling pattern for handling service requests ...

Seata tc tm rm

Did you know?

WebThe principle of seata-go is consistent with that of Seata-java, which is composed of TM, RM and TC. The functions of TC reuse Java, and the functions of TM and RM will be aligned … Web代码@1: 这里采用生产者消费者模型,将请求offer到队列中,进行异步处理(有个定时任务) io.seata.rm.datasource.AsyncWorker#doBranchCommits因为这个方法太长,这里指贴核心部分 ... seata-server 集群搭建 介绍 Seata分TC、TM和RM三个角色,TC(Server端)为单独服务端部署,TM和RM ...

WebSeata mainly includes three major components: TC, TM and RM. TC (Transaction Coordinator) is mainly responsible for the submission and rollback of global transactions and is a key component of seata. There are high requirements for usability and performance. Seata TC implements the various packages of the source server: WebWhen integrating Seata AT transaction, we need to integrate TM, RM and TC component into ShardingSphere transaction manager. Seata have proxied DataSource interface in order to …

Web134.断点观察seata流程查看RM开启分支事务后的undolog回滚日志ev .mp4 35.3MB. 133.断点观察seata流程查看TM开启全局事务后的TC全局会话数据ev .mp4 14.5MB. 132.断点观察seata流程断点查看SeataAT执行流程之前的环境准备和微服务准备ev .mp4 10.2MB. Web27 Sep 2024 · 本文就看一下TMClient.init()、RMClient.init()方法是如何将TM、RM与TC(Seata Server)建立连接通信的? 对TMClient 和 RMClient而言,除自身之外,还会设 …

Web27 Sep 2024 · TM / RM在实例化GlobalTransactionScanner之后 开始初始化 向TC发起注册请求、建立长连接,但是针对RMClient并不会在初始化时立即和TC建立长连接;而是等到DataSourceProxy加载之后,才会立即和TC建立长连接;或者等每30秒执行一次的...

Web30 Sep 2024 · TC在Seata中其实就是Server端,Client端其实属于RM和TM,但是为了看起来完整,把Client端的RpcCient和Listener也放在了这里,类图如下图所示: TC 类图 CLient listenner监听服务端发过来的消息,从而进行相应的操作。 scuc isd school supply listWeb6 Jun 2024 · Seata 客户端需要同时启动 RM 和 TM 吗?, 在分析启动部分源码时,我发现GlobalTransactionScanner会同时启动RM和TMclient,但根据Seata的设计来看,TM负 … scuc isd teacher salary scaleWebOptimize the configuration of transaction grouping and TC cluster in seata spring boot starter 4. Remove client.support.spring.datasource.autoproxy and add @ … scucisd bus transportationWebRM向TC注册分支事务,将其纳入XID对应全局事务的管辖; TM向TC发起针对XID的全局提交或回滚决议; TC调度XID下管辖的全部分支事务完成提交或回滚请求。 Microservices代表我们班,然后每组30个同学,TC代表老师,TM就是班主任 TM向TC申请课,然后这个课有一 … scucisd supply listWeb28 Feb 2024 · Toyota Motor North America Announces Executive Change Apr 03 2024; Young Artists Design Artful Transportation Solutions Mar 30 2024; RAMPANT TOYOTA RAV4 ROOF LEAKS LEAD TO FIRST CLASS-ACTION LAWSUIT; OWNERS ALLEGE SAFETY-SYSTEM FAILURES, URGE NATIONWIDE RECALL Mar 29 2024; Team Toyota Welcomes … pdf33gh400tfajWebThe Seata AT transaction model includes TM (Transaction manager), RM (Resource manager) and TC (Transaction coordinator). TC is an independent service and needs to … pdf2xl softwareWeb29 Mar 2024 · Bus, train, drive • 28h 35m. Take the bus from Biloxi Transit Center to New Orleans Bus Station. Take the train from New Orleans Union Passenger Terminal to … pdf2xl reviews